    I work with Premiere Pro on a mac and export quicktime movies to be played on pc's or mac's. When I export a qt from Premiere with audio it will not play on a pc only a mac. After extensive research I have narrowed down the problem to this: if you use the inspector in quicktime it looks like this
    DV, 720 x 480 (640 x 480), Millions
    16-bit Integer (Little Endian), Stereo (L R), 48.000 kHz
    I have to run it thru AE to make it look like this....then it plays
    DV, 720 x 480 (640 x 480), Millions
    16-bit Integer (Big Endian), Stereo, 48.000 kHz
    SOOOO the problem is the Little/Big Endian. I googled that and it looks like a file/bit structure....anyone know how/why to change it in Premiere? Because everytime I make a movie in Prem I have to drag the sequence into AE and render it there so the sounds works.....

    As a broadcast engineer, I would suspect, and it would make sense that online video files would also be encoded with EIA-608 and EIA-708 set forth by the Electronic Industries Alliance and monitored by the FCC ( Broadcast Standard ). This makes sense to me as all existing video programs which already comply with the EIA-608 and 708 standards would then, automatically play closed captioning when encoded to a video file for playback.
    The FCC has recently required all online video to include Closed Captioning as per the Accessibility Act of 2010 ( FCC: MB Docket No. 11-154) Subpart 6 of this document appears to define that all devices which may playback video through the internet, must be able to support the CEA-708, or closed captioning for digital broadcast television. CEA-708 is a form of embedded data often referred to as metadata which is contained within the MPEG-2 stream.
    Not to get too technical about MPEG streams, but in essence, even though your end up with a single file, there are traditionally 3 elementary streams of data contained within. Each one has a PID, or Program Identifier number which identifies the Video Stream, Audio 1 stream and Audio 2 Stream. Additional elementary streams can be added such as a data stream containing Closed Captioning- or whatever like Dolby Digital. The PID allows a Demultiplexer to split the streams appropriately for playback.

    I got it!
    Though not described in the English HELP, but in the German HELP: I have to press the Shift and T Keys. It works in my case with the following steps:
    1.     Mark the corresponding audio and video tracks
    2.     Put CTI over the clip
    3.     Press shift + T
    4.     Double click the clip
    5.     Eventually I have to repeat and press the keys shift +T again.
